A PREVIEW OF RADIO CHART PREVIEWS

At T40 Camila Cabello's "Never Be The Same" (Syco/Epic) closes in fast, but Zedd/Maren Morris/Grey's "The Middle" (Columbia Nash-Interscope) will stay at the top of the chart for a third week straight, as The Weeknd & Kendrick Lamar's "Pray For Me" (Interscope-Republic) joins the Top 5.

Meanwhile at Rhythm, it looks as though The Weeknd & Kendrick Lamar's “Pray For Me” (TDE/Interscope-Republic) will hold for another week at #1, while Post Malone's “Psycho” (Republic) moves up inside the Top 5 to position for a #1 push next week.

And at Modern Rock, Lovelytheband's "Broken" (RED) will be this week's new #1 record, while Panic! At The Disco's "Say Amen" (DCD2) continues to rocket up the chart, moving to #12 powered by a 350+ spin gain.
